Oklahoma City (PWA) to St Louis (STL)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Wiley Post Airport (PWA) in Oklahoma City, United States to St Louis Lambert International Airport (STL) in St Louis, United States is 738 kilometers (458 miles / 398 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ying east northeast at a heading of 59°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is a domestic route within United States. Both airports operate in the same country, which may simplify travel requirements and documentation.

Time zone information: When it's 00:30 in Oklahoma City, it's 00:30 in St Louis.

The return flight from St Louis (STL) to Oklahoma City (PWA) follows a heading of 243° (west southwest).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
